In finding percents using mental math quiz, students can use a method of determining the percentage of a given number without using a calculator or other tools. This can be done by using mental math techniques such as estimation, rounding, and simplifying fractions. For example, to find 25% of a number, you can mentally divide the number by 4 (since 25% is the same as 1/4). To find 50% of a number, you can mentally divide the number by 2 (since 50% is the same as 1/2). To find 75% of a number, you can mentally divide the number by 4, then add half of the result (since 75% is the same as 3/4).
